NCT ID: NCT00148980 Withdrawn - Clinical trials for Myelodysplastic Syndromes

Creation of Bone Marrow Microenvironment for Treatment of Myelodysplastic Syndrome (MDS) in Conjunction With Allogeneic Stem Cell Transplantation

Start date: April 2003
Phase: Phase 2
Study type: Interventional

Normal bone marrow function depends on the coexistence of normal hematopoietic stem cells and a microenvironment mostly located in the medullary part of the bones. Stem cells cannot function properly in the absence of an adequate microenvironment. Whereas in malignant and non-malignant hematologic diseases caused by a deficiency or abnormal stem cells, stem cell transplantation is the treatment of choice that results in a cure, in diseases such as MDS, myelofibrosis, and other conditions associated with an abnormal microenvironment, pancytopenia may occur despite the presence of apparently normal hematopoietic cells with no recognizable cytogenetic abnormality. We, the investigators at Hadassah Medical Organization, proved in experimental studies that the entire osteohematopoietic complex consisting of trabecular bone, hematopoietic microenvironment (of stromal origin) and hematopoietic tissue has been successfully transferred directly into ablated bone marrow cavity in a one-step transplantation procedure. The goal of this study is to enhance hematopoiesis in patients with myelofibrosis syndrome by intraosseous inoculation of demineralized bone matrix (DBM) together with allogeneic bone marrow cells (BMC).

NCT ID: NCT00213330 Withdrawn - Ulcerative Colitis Clinical Trials

Cerebral Resonance Magnetic Imaging During Rectal Distention

Start date: April 2003
Phase: N/A
Study type: Observational

Irritable bowel syndrome is responsible for chronic abdominal pain, diarrhea and/or constipation. It is a very frequent problem. However, the exact cause of irritable bowel syndrome remains unknown. The purpose of this study is to look for a different cerebral response by magnetic resonance imaging after rectal stimulation in patients with irritable bowel syndrome compared to healthy subjects and to patients with digestive organic disease. Our hypothesis is that irritable bowel syndrome could be a problem of cerebral integration of visceral stimulation.

NCT ID: NCT00213356 Withdrawn - Clinical trials for Spinal Cord Injuries

Study of the Nervous Control of the Anal Sphincter

Start date: April 2003
Phase: N/A
Study type: Observational

Anal incontinence and constipation are frequently observed in patients with neurological disease. The purpose of this study is to evaluate the neurological control of the anal sphincter in healthy subjects, patients with neurological disease by a new electrophysiological technique. This technique consists in recordings of anal sphincter responses after magnetic stimulations of the cortex and the sacral nerves.

NCT ID: NCT00181220 Withdrawn - Clinical trials for Nasopharyngeal Carcinoma

Valproic Acid in the Induction of EBV Lytic Cycle Antigen Expression in Nasopharyngeal Carcinoma

Start date: April 2004
Phase: Phase 1
Study type: Interventional

The proposed study will test the safety and efficacy of sodium valproate in the induction of Epstein-Barr virus (EBV) lytic cycle antigen expression in tumor tissue of patients undergoing primary therapy for nasopharyngeal carcinoma. Up to 20 patients will be given valproic acid for 2 weeks. The primary surrogate endpoint for efficacy will be expression of EBV lytic antigens by immunohistochemistry in tumor tissue. Biopsies of primary tumor will be taken after 2 weeks with achievement of a therapeutic concentration of valproate. Expression of immunodominant EBV latency antigens in tumor tissue, EBV viral load by real time PCR, and valproate levels will be measured. Adverse events associated with valproate in NPC patients will be described.

NCT ID: NCT00209612 Withdrawn - Gastric Cancer Clinical Trials

Phase I/II Study of Paclitaxel Plus CPT-11 in Pts. With 2nd Line Chemotherapy of Inoperable or Recurrent GC.

Start date: April 2004
Phase: Phase 1/Phase 2
Study type: Interventional

A phase I/II study is conducted to determine the maximum-tolerated dose (MTD), dose-limiting toxicity (DLT), and efficacy of a combination chemotherapy using CPT-11 and Paclitaxel in pre-treated patients with metastatic gastric cancer. The usefulness of the this regimen is evaluated by response rate, median survival time, and progression free survival.

NCT ID: NCT00213902 Withdrawn - Clinical trials for Ventricular Dysfunction

Clonidine and Left Ventricular Dysfunction

Start date: April 2004
Phase: Phase 2
Study type: Observational

The objectives of this study are: 1. To evaluate the effect of clonidine, a sympathetic modulator, to reverse cardiac remodeling and to improve hemodynamics in diastolic heart failure (DHF). 2. To evaluate the effect of clonidine on neurohormones and quality of life in patients with DHF. The study is a double-blind, placebo-controlled study evaluating the effects of clonidine compared to placebo in patients with DHF. A total of 70 patients with DHF will be randomized in a 1:1 ratio to: 1. placebo (n=35) or to 2. clonidine (n=35) in a dose of 0.075 mg twice a day for the first 6 weeks followed by uptitration to 0.150 mg twice a day for 6 months. The primary outcome is the reversion of cardiac remodeling and hemodynamic parameters evaluated by magnetic resonance imaging (MRI) and echocardiography.
